C Tier Necromancer Builds For Diablo 4: Vessel of Hatred Season 6

Diablo 4 Blood Mist Skill Icon

Infinimist Necromancer

The Infinimist Necromancer is an amazing starter build for any season. This build combines Blood Mist, Corpse Explosion, and Decrepify to create devastating AoE damage, making it highly effective for clearing mobs. While it may struggle with single-target damage, especially against bosses in the early stages, once you obtain key items, the build becomes a powerhouse for endgame content. If you’re looking to progress your character as fast as possible at the beginning of the new Torment difficulties, the Infinimist is a great choice for Vessel of Hatred.

B Tier Necromancer Builds For Diablo 4: Vessel of Hatred Season 6

Diablo 4 Raise Skeleton Skill Icon

Minion Necromancer

While the Minion Necromancer build was one of the strongest options in the game recently, it has unfortunately suffered with all of the new changes that surrounding Vessel of Hatred. It is still one of the strongest Necromancer builds, as well as the strongest minion build in the game, but there are better scaling options out there. If you are interested in a chill build that does not require a lot of actions-per-minute, don't be afraid of using the Minion Necromancer, especially in the earlier stages of the endgame!

Diablo 4 Blood Surge Skill Icon

Blood Surge Necromancer

The Blood Surge Necromancer has cemented its place as one of the top early-to-mid game builds. Blood Surge delivers some of the best AoE damage, with its power scaling based on the number of enemies, and it offers nearly endless sustain through easy Source regeneration. While it struggles a bit against bosses and elites, it’s visually stunning and effective in clearing large packs of enemies. This build is tanky and reliable for beginners, making it a strong choice before transitioning into more gear-dependent builds.

A Tier Necromancer Builds For Diablo 4: Vessel of Hatred Season 6

Diablo 4 Blood Lance Skill Icon

Blood Lance Necromancer

Another versatile Necromancer build is Blood Lance, which fires a projectile that passes through enemies, linking and debuffing them. This build is exceptional for clearing packs of enemies, as the Blood Lance ability damages all linked enemies with every hit. Though it lacks focused single-target damage, making it less effective against tougher bosses, Blood Lance is a fun and powerful build for dungeon clearing, making it a great choice for the Necromancer.

Diablo 4 Sever Icon

Sever Necromancer

The Sever Necromancer is both visually impressive and highly effective. It allows you to summon undead specters that unleash huge AoE scythe attacks, wiping out mobs of enemies. This build shines in its versatility, requiring no specific items to perform well, making it an ideal starter build for the season. It also has strong scaling potential once you collect key items, making it capable of clearing even the most challenging endgame content. If you’re looking for a well-rounded build from start to finish, Sever might be the best choice for Season 6.

S Tier Necromancer Builds For Diablo 4: Vessel of Hatred Season 6

Diablo 4 Soulrift Icon

Soulrift Necromancer

Soulrift is the new Necromancer skill added in Vessel of Hatred, and it’s already the best option available to the class. Soulrift is an ultimate skill that corrupts nearby enemies, dealing massive damage while also allowing you to absorb their souls to heal yourself. This build can scale massively into the late game, allowing you to easily clear most, if not all, of the content in the game. For a new skill, it already seems like the full package, and we highly recommend trying it out in Vessel of Hatred!
